WHAT IS CORPORATE BANKING SOLUTIONS?


image

Corporate banking focuses on meeting the financial needs of businesses, ranging from small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) to large corporations. The primary goal is to provide comprehensive banking solutions that assist companies in managing their finances, optimizing cash flow, and achieving their financial objectives.


WHAT ARE THE KEY FEATURES OF CORPORATE BANKING SOLUTION?


image

  1. Multi-channel access: Corporate banking solutions should offer seamless access through multiple channels such as web-based platforms, mobile applications, and integrated APIs. 

  2. Cash management and liquidity services: Efficient cash management is crucial for businesses to optimize their working capital and ensure liquidity. 

  3. Payment and transaction services: A robust corporate banking solution should support various payment and transaction services, including electronic fund transfers, wire transfers, automated clearing house (ACH) payments, and international transactions.

  4. Risk management tools: Corporate banking solutions should include features that involve tools for fraud detection, credit risk analysis, compliance monitoring, and customizable risk reporting.

  5. Integration and automation: Corporate banking solutions should offer APIs and connectors that enable seamless integration with accounting software, en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, and other relevant platforms.

WHAT DOES AN SME BANK DO?


image

It offers a range of banking services tailored to the requirements of these enterprises, including business loans, lines of credit, deposit accounts, payment processing, and other financial products and services.


  • Payment Solutions: SME banks offer payment services to facilitate transactions for businesses. This includes merchant services, payment processing, and online payment solutions to help SMEs efficiently receive customer payments.


  • Trade Finance: Many SME banks provide trade finance solutions, including letters of credit, export financing, and import financing, to support businesses engaged in international trade.


  • Account Management: SME banks offer account management services, allowing businesses to manage their finances efficiently. Online banking platforms provide convenient access to account information, transaction history, and various banking services.


  • Advisory Services: SME banks often have dedicated teams or departments that offer advisory services to businesses. This may include financial planning, business strategy development, and industry insights to help SMEs make informed decisions.


  • Digital Banking Solutions:  This includes mobile banking apps, online platforms, and other digital tools that enable SMEs to conduct their banking activities conveniently and securely.
